CM Majhi Leaves for Delhi to Attend Odisha Investors Meet and MoU Signing Ceremony

Strategic MoUs and High-Level Meetings to Boost Odisha's Economic Development

Odisha Chief Minister Mohan Charan Majhi has embarked on a two-day visit to the national capital to advance the state’s industrial development and economic growth.


During this visit, he will engage with stakeholders and industry leaders to present his vision for Odisha’s future, emphasizing the state’s reforms and initiatives that foster a favorable investment climate.

The highlight of the visit includes signing several key Memorandums of Understanding (MoUs) with organizations such as Indian Oil Corporation Ltd, Petronet LNG, and Indian Strategic Petrochemical Reserves Ltd. These agreements aim to strengthen Odisha’s industrial ecosystem, attract substantial investments, and create job opportunities, positioning the state as a hub for petrochemicals and chemicals.

In addition, the Chief Minister will visit the HCL Tech campus in Noida to explore technological advancements and innovative integration into Odisha’s industrial framework. He will also hold one-on-one meetings with influential leaders from various sectors to discuss potential partnerships that could further enhance the state’s industrial landscape.

This visit aligns with the vision of “Purvodaya,” which seeks to revive Eastern India and seize opportunities for sustainable growth. The Chief Minister is expected to return to Odisha on April 9th.
